The Ministry of Transport and Communications has announced that in accordance with NATO security requirements, all flights will be prohibited in the airspace within a 30-km radius of the Litexpo exhibition centre during the NATO Summit in Lithuania on 11-12 July. Flights in Vilnius will only be restricted for a bit more than one day – from 12 noon on 11 July to 2 pm on 12 July. Lithuania has completed its first project to rebuild Ukraine’s infrastructure. The joint efforts of the three Baltic states, Lithuania, Latvia and Estonia, to develop defense capabilities together is the guarantor of security in the region. For that reason, the joint procurement aiming to build up the defensive capacity of the three Baltic states are focused on several priority areas in mind: acquisition of the High Mobility Artillery Rocket System, HIMARS, including joint integration of the new capability into the defence plans of all three countries, then, acquisition of integrated air and missile defence system, development of the Maritime Situational Awareness capability for the joint defence of the three Baltic states, increase of ammunition stockpiles, and strengthening of the Special Operations Forces. |
